The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of George Heater, born in 1849 in Shefford, Berkshire, consisted of 3 members. George was the head of the household, married to Eliza Heater, born in 1854 in Weymouth, Dorset, England. They had 1 child; Eliza, born 1873 in Weymouth, Dorset, England.
